Does anyone know how Kenda marks their tires? Their is a red dot and a yellow dot on the front tires, and I'd like to know if anyone knows which dot represents the heavy or light side. I'm balancing the front tires and have located the heavy/light spots on just the rim without the tire on the balancer, but in order to save weights I'd have to align the proper dot on the rim to the proper dot on the tire first when mounting the tire to the rim. Once the tire is mounted to the rim, I would do the actual balancing resulting in less weights needed.
